What does a Registered Agent do?
A designated agent is a designated individual or business entity that is responsible for handling legal documents on behalf of a business. This includes important documents such as legal actions, official government correspondence, and tax documents. Having a designated agent is a requirement for companies operating in most states, including Washington. This ensures that there is a dependable point of contact for legal matters.
In the state of Washington, a registered agent must be a resident of the area or a company licensed to do operations there. The representative acts as the official recipient of documents and must be available during regular business hours. This role is essential for maintaining compliance with local laws and ensuring that businesses do not miss important deadlines or legal actions.

Perks of Utilizing a Registered Agent in Washington
Employing a registered agent in Washington provides a crucial layer of confidentiality for company owners. By selecting a registered agent, personal locations are kept out of public record, which protects the owner's personal information from becoming easily accessible. This is particularly advantageous for business owners who wish to preserve a level of privacy while operating their company.
A registered agent in the State of Washington also ensures compliance with state regulations. They are responsible for receiving essential documents such as judicial notices, tax forms, and service of process. This trustworthy service means that businesses can prevent missing critical deadlines or legal notices that could cause penalties or even the closure of the business if overlooked.

Expense Considerations for Agent Services in WA
When picking a agent in WA, knowing the cost considerations is essential for your business finances. Generally, the costs for RA in Washington can vary from 50 to several hundred dollars per year. This amount can differ based on the offerings provided and the standing of the company. A few agents in Washington might offer basic services, while some offer additional perks like compliance monitoring and legal document processing, which can account for increased fees.
It's essential to assess what services you need from your agent. If your business is straightforward and requires limited support, a standard option may be sufficient, allowing you to reduce on fees.
